Webb19 okt. 2024 · Extracellular vesicles (EVs) are nanoscale vesicles secreted by most types of cells as natural vehicles to transfer molecular information between cells. Due to their low toxicity and high biocompatibility, EVs have attracted increasing attention as drug delivery systems. Webb8 sep. 2024 · In the seventh aspect, the present invention provides the application of any one of the aforementioned replication-deficient drug-resistant influenza viruses, the aforementioned genomic nucleic acid, the aforementioned set of plasmids, or any of the aforementioned compositions in the preparation of drugs for preventing and treating … Webb7 mars 2024 · Eighteen nucleic acid therapeutics have been approved for treatment of various diseases in the last 25 years. Their modes of action include antisense oligonucleotides (ASOs), splice-switching oligonucleotides (SSOs), RNA interference (RNAi) and an RNA aptamer against a protein.
